Donald H. Van Swol, 57, passed away Sunday March 15, 2026, at Froedtert Memorial Hospital. Donald was born in Racine on January 11, 1969.
Don graduated from J.I. Case High School “Class of 1987”. He proudly served in the U.S. Army for over twenty years, retiring as Sergeant.
On August 4, 2001, Don was united in marriage to his lifelong partner at Mt. Pleasant Lutheran Church. He was employed by the City of Oak Creek in the street maintenance department for twenty-eight years, before retiring in 2024. Don was a member of the Eagle’s Nest where he won several of their chili cook offs. Don loved his 1937 Farmall tractor that he parked on his front lawn for everyone to see on North Main Street. He would take his tractor to various county fairs for the tractor pulls where he consistently took last place, except for the time he won third place when there were only two other tractors competing
